对于很多刚接触云服务器和数据库的新手来说,一听到“部署数据库”就容易紧张:要不要懂代码?要不要会运维?会不会一不小心把数据搞丢?其实,如果你的目标是先把一套可用的数据库环境搭起来,再学会基础使用,那么从阿里云上安装 SQL Server 2008 并没有想象中那么难。本文就围绕“阿里云 sqlserver2008”这个主题,带你从准备工作、服务器创建、数据库安装、远程连接、常见问题处理到基础使用,完整走一遍流程。即便你是纯小白,也能按照步骤快速上手。

需要先说明的是,SQL Server 2008 属于比较早期的数据库版本,在某些新项目里未必是首选,但在一些老系统迁移、兼容性维护、特定业务环境中,依然有人会使用。因此,学会如何在阿里云环境中部署和管理它,依旧具有现实意义。尤其是对于接手旧系统的运维人员、企业信息化管理员、开发测试人员来说,这项能力很实用。
一、为什么有人还在用 SQL Server 2008
很多人会问:都2020年代了,为什么还要学 SQL Server 2008?原因很简单,技术选型从来不只是“新”就行,还要考虑兼容性、成本和现有业务延续性。
- 老系统依赖:不少企业的ERP、OA、进销存、财务管理软件,最初就是围绕 SQL Server 2008 开发的。
- 迁移成本高:升级数据库版本可能涉及程序修改、驱动兼容、报表工具调整,成本并不低。
- 测试环境需要:开发人员有时需要在阿里云上复现老客户环境,便于排查历史问题。
- 快速交接:运维新人接手旧业务时,先掌握现有环境,比立刻做大规模升级更现实。
所以,“阿里云 sqlserver2008”并不是一个过时的话题,而是一个典型的企业级实际需求。学会它,不只是会装一个数据库,更是在积累处理旧系统、云端部署和运维协作的经验。
二、安装前要准备什么
正式安装之前,建议先把基础条件准备好。很多新手失败,不是安装包有问题,而是环境没配对。以下几项是最关键的。
- 一台阿里云ECS云服务器
建议选择 Windows Server 系统。因为 SQL Server 2008 在 Windows 环境下的安装和管理最直观,尤其适合初学者。常见选择是 Windows Server 2008 R2 或 Windows Server 2012。如果是为了兼容旧项目,Windows Server 2008 R2 往往更稳妥。 - 服务器配置不要太低
最低也建议 2 核 CPU、4GB 内存。如果数据库稍有数据量,1GB 或 2GB 内存会明显吃力。系统盘建议 40GB 以上,数据盘可按业务量增加。 - SQL Server 2008 安装介质
你需要准备 SQL Server 2008 或 SQL Server 2008 R2 安装包。建议使用完整、来源可靠的镜像文件。 - 远程桌面连接工具
Windows 用户直接用远程桌面即可,Mac 用户可以使用 Microsoft Remote Desktop。 - 开放安全组端口
至少要关注远程桌面默认端口 3389,以及 SQL Server 默认端口 1433。如果你后续要让外部程序连接数据库,这一步非常关键。
这里提醒一句,很多人以为安装完成后本地就能直接连接数据库,结果始终连不上,往往问题不是 SQL Server 本身,而是阿里云安全组、Windows 防火墙、SQL Server 网络协议这三处没有全部打通。
三、在阿里云上创建服务器实例
如果你还没有云服务器,可以先在阿里云控制台创建 ECS 实例。操作逻辑并不复杂,重点是选对参数。
1. 地域与可用区选择
选择距离你业务用户较近的地域,例如华东、华北、华南。数据库部署在离业务系统近的位置,访问延迟更低。
2. 镜像选择
建议选择 Windows Server 镜像。对于阿里云 sqlserver2008 这种场景,优先考虑兼容性而不是新版本系统的“时髦”。如果系统镜像过新,可能会遇到某些旧组件依赖问题。
3. 实例规格选择
测试学习环境可以选入门配置,但只要涉及正式业务,尽量不要太省。数据库对内存比较敏感,内存不足会明显拖慢查询和写入。
4. 磁盘规划
理想情况下,系统盘与数据盘分离。系统盘装操作系统和 SQL Server 程序,数据盘放数据库文件、备份文件。这样后续维护更方便,也更安全。
5. 安全组规则
创建实例后,进入安全组配置,确保开放:
- 3389:远程桌面登录
- 1433:SQL Server 默认数据库连接端口
如果你只允许公司固定IP访问,建议把授权对象限制为固定公网IP段,而不是直接对所有人开放,这样安全性更高。
四、登录服务器并完成环境初始化
实例创建完成后,使用远程桌面连接到服务器。首次登录,建议先做以下几件事:
- 修改系统管理员密码,使用复杂密码。
- 检查服务器时间、时区是否正确。
- 安装常用解压工具和浏览器。
- 确认 Windows 防火墙策略。
- 准备好 SQL Server 2008 安装文件并上传到服务器。
如果你准备长期运行数据库,建议不要把安装包一直放在系统桌面上,可以统一放到一个软件安装目录里,后期管理更规范。
五、SQL Server 2008 详细安装步骤
接下来进入核心部分:安装 SQL Server 2008。虽然看起来步骤不少,但实际上跟着向导走就可以。
第一步:运行安装程序
解压安装包,找到安装入口程序,通常为 setup.exe。右键以管理员身份运行,这样可以减少权限不足导致的报错。
第二步:安装支持文件
程序启动后,会先进行安装支持规则检查。如果某些系统组件缺失,向导会提示你先安装。按提示处理即可。
第三步:输入产品密钥并接受协议
如果你使用的是正式授权版本,输入对应密钥。然后勾选许可协议继续。
第四步:功能选择
对于新手来说,常见勾选项包括:
- Database Engine Services(数据库引擎服务)
- Management Tools(管理工具)
如果你的安装包中自带 SQL Server Management Studio,务必一并安装。因为后续建库、建表、执行SQL语句,都离不开这个图形化工具。
第五步:实例配置
一般小白直接选择默认实例即可。默认实例后续连接更简单。如果你一台服务器上要装多个 SQL Server 实例,才需要命名实例。
第六步:磁盘空间和服务配置
安装向导会检查可用空间,然后设置服务账户。初学者可以先使用默认配置,但生产环境最好为服务设置专用账户,权限管理更规范。
第七步:数据库引擎配置
这是整个安装中最关键的一步之一。
- 身份验证模式建议选择混合模式。
- 设置 sa 密码,并确保密码足够复杂。
- 把当前用户添加为 SQL Server 管理员。
为什么推荐混合模式?因为它同时支持 Windows 身份验证和 SQL Server 身份验证。对于远程程序连接、第三方软件对接来说,sa 账户往往更方便。
第八步:完成安装
点击安装后等待程序执行。根据服务器性能不同,可能需要几分钟到十几分钟。安装完成后,建议重启服务器一次,确保服务加载稳定。
六、安装完成后必须做的三项配置
很多人到这一步就以为结束了,实际上,阿里云 sqlserver2008 要真正可用,至少还要做以下三项配置。
1. 启用 TCP/IP 协议
打开 SQL Server 配置管理器,找到网络配置,启用 TCP/IP 协议。因为很多远程连接都依赖它。
2. 设置固定端口 1433
在 TCP/IP 属性中,把 IPAll 下的 TCP Dynamic Ports 清空,再将 TCP Port 设置为 1433。这样外部程序连接更稳定,不容易因动态端口变化而失败。
3. 重启 SQL Server 服务
修改网络协议后,必须重启 SQL Server 服务,否则设置不会生效。
同时,不要忘记在 Windows 防火墙中新增入站规则,放行 1433 端口。如果阿里云安全组开放了,但系统防火墙没开放,外部依然连不上。
七、如何用 SSMS 连接数据库
安装成功后,最常见的操作就是用 SQL Server Management Studio 连接数据库。
打开 SSMS,在服务器名称中输入:
- 本机连接:localhost 或 .
- 远程连接:阿里云服务器公网IP
身份验证选择 SQL Server Authentication,然后输入 sa 用户名和你在安装时设置的密码。如果连接成功,说明数据库服务已经可用。
如果连接失败,不要着急,按下面的顺序排查:
- SQL Server 服务是否启动
- TCP/IP 协议是否启用
- 1433 端口是否配置正确
- 阿里云安全组是否开放 1433
- Windows 防火墙是否放行 1433
- sa 账户是否启用、密码是否正确
绝大多数连接问题,都可以在这几项里找到原因。
八、一个适合小白的实战案例:搭建员工信息库
光会安装还不够,你还要知道数据库到底怎么用。下面用一个简单案例,帮助你理解 SQL Server 2008 的基本操作。
假设你是一家小公司的信息管理员,需要在阿里云服务器上搭建一个员工信息数据库,用来存放员工编号、姓名、部门和入职日期。
第一步:创建数据库
在 SSMS 中新建查询,执行创建数据库语句。创建完成后,你会看到一个新的数据库,例如 CompanyDB。
第二步:创建员工表
员工表可以包含以下字段:员工ID、姓名、部门、入职日期。这里你不一定要一开始就设计得特别复杂,先满足业务能用,再逐步扩展。
第三步:插入数据
插入几条测试数据,例如张三属于销售部,李四属于技术部,王五属于行政部。通过插入数据,你可以验证表结构是否正常。
第四步:查询数据
执行简单的查询语句,查看所有员工信息,或者筛选技术部员工。这个过程就是数据库最核心的“增删改查”中的“查”。
第五步:修改数据
如果员工部门变动,可以执行更新语句修改对应记录。例如把张三从销售部调整到市场部。
第六步:删除数据
如果测试数据有误,可以删除指定记录。正式环境中执行删除操作要格外谨慎,最好先备份。
这个案例虽然简单,但已经覆盖了数据库日常使用的基本路径。很多新手在学习阿里云 sqlserver2008 时,最大的问题是停留在“装好了”这一步,却没有真正进入数据管理和业务操作层面。只有你开始创建数据库、建立表结构、写查询语句,数据库才算真正用起来。
九、备份与恢复:比安装更重要的能力
数据库最怕什么?不是安装报错,而是数据丢失。对于任何线上环境来说,备份和恢复能力比单纯会安装更重要。
1. 手动备份
在 SSMS 中右键数据库,选择任务,再选择备份。你可以把备份文件保存到数据盘专门的备份目录中。
2. 备份文件管理
不要把所有备份都堆在系统盘,否则系统盘满了,数据库运行会受影响。建议按日期命名备份文件,例如 companydb_2025-01-15.bak。
3. 恢复数据库
当数据库损坏、误删数据或需要迁移环境时,可以使用备份文件恢复。恢复前要确认目标数据库的状态,以及是否允许覆盖现有数据库。
4. 定期备份策略
如果你的业务每天都有数据变化,至少要建立日备份机制。重要系统还可以结合全量备份和日志备份,进一步提高可恢复性。
很多企业第一次真正重视备份,往往是在数据出问题之后。对于新手来说,越早养成备份意识,未来踩坑越少。
十、阿里云环境下常见问题与解决思路
在实际部署过程中,阿里云 sqlserver2008 常见的问题并不神秘,关键是有条理地排查。
问题一:远程连接失败
最常见原因包括安全组未开放、Windows 防火墙拦截、TCP/IP 未启用、SQL Server 服务未启动。先网络,后服务,再查账户。
问题二:数据库很卡
可能是实例配置太低、内存不足、磁盘性能差,或者查询语句本身没有优化。先看资源占用,再看 SQL 执行效率。
问题三:sa 登录被禁用
进入 SSMS 后检查登录名属性,确认 sa 账户已启用,并重置密码。
问题四:安装时规则检查失败
通常与系统组件、权限、重启待处理状态有关。重启服务器后重新安装,很多问题会消失。
问题五:数据库文件越长越大
说明业务数据在增长,也可能是日志文件没有合理收缩或备份。要区分数据增长和日志膨胀,分别处理。
十一、给新手的几点实用建议
- 先装通,再优化:不要一开始就追求高级架构,先把单机版跑起来。
- 记录每一步配置:包括端口、密码策略、安装路径、备份目录,后期排错特别有帮助。
- 不要随便开放公网访问:如果必须开放,至少限制IP来源。
- 定期备份:数据库运维最重要的底线就是可恢复。
- 学一点基础SQL:哪怕只会建库、建表、查询、更新,也足够应对很多基础场景。
十二、总结:小白也能把 SQL Server 2008 用起来
整体来看,在阿里云上部署 SQL Server 2008 并不难,真正的难点往往不是“不会点安装向导”,而是不知道安装之后还要做哪些关键配置,不清楚连接失败该查哪里,也没有形成备份和安全意识。只要你掌握了本文这条主线:创建阿里云服务器、安装 SQL Server 2008、启用网络协议、开放端口、使用 SSMS 连接、完成基础建库建表操作,再配合备份恢复和常见故障排查,就已经具备了独立上手的能力。
对于新手来说,“阿里云 sqlserver2008”不是一个只能靠资深DBA完成的高难度任务,而是一个完全可以通过标准步骤逐步掌握的实践项目。你可以先从测试环境开始,把流程走熟;等对安装、连接、备份、恢复都更有把握之后,再用于正式业务。数据库学习最怕只看不练,建议你照着本文的思路亲手操作一遍。只要真正动手,从不会到会,往往比你想象中更快。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云小编。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/210259.html